Transaction 666137c1149b955e0f99646e7130320436b913e3793ca2ea422bf00ecbee7673
1 Input
1 Output
-
666137c1149b955e0f99646e7130320436b913e3793ca2ea422bf00ecbee7673:0
- value
- 1589
- script pubkey
- OP_0 OP_PUSHBYTES_20 79a61e96474dfb4523885b6121e1086c51a12c09
- address
- bc1q0xnpa9j8fha52gugtdsjrcggd3g6ztqf9ngmuy